A Professional Certificate in Dairy Farm Emissions is increasingly significant in today's UK market. The dairy industry faces growing pressure to reduce its environmental impact, with greenhouse gas emissions a key concern. According to the UK government, agriculture accounts for around 10% of the UK's total greenhouse gas emissions, a substantial portion attributable to dairy farming. This necessitates a skilled workforce equipped to implement sustainable practices and reduce emissions effectively.

This certificate addresses this urgent need by providing professionals with the knowledge and skills to accurately measure, monitor, and ultimately reduce emissions. Demand for professionals with this expertise is rising rapidly, as farms seek compliance with increasingly stringent environmental regulations and improve their sustainability credentials. The ability to implement and manage emission reduction strategies is becoming a highly sought-after skill.

Source of Emission Percentage of Total
Enteric Fermentation 50%
Manure Management 30%
Energy Use 20%
